Carrots on a keto diet? That’s a question that often pops up among health enthusiasts who follow the ketogenic diet. While carrots are undoubtedly nutritious and a favorite among many, their suitability for a keto lifestyle remains a topic of debate.
Understanding the Keto Diet
Before we delve into the carrot conundrum, let’s quickly refresh our knowledge about the keto diet. The ketogenic diet is a low-carb, high-fat eating plan that aims to shift the body’s metabolism into a state of ketosis. In this state, the body burns fat for fuel instead of carbohydrates, resulting in weight loss and other potential health benefits.
The Role of Carbohydrates in Keto
One of the fundamental principles of the keto diet is drastically reducing carbohydrate intake. Carbohydrates are broken down into glucose, which is the body’s primary source of energy. By minimizing carb consumption, the aim is to force the body to burn stored fat for energy instead.

Carrots and Carbohydrate Content
Carrots are undeniably a delicious and nutritious vegetable packed with vitamins, minerals, and fiber. However, they do contain a certain amount of carbohydrates. A medium-sized carrot typically contains around 6 grams of net carbohydrates, making them a relatively higher-carb vegetable in comparison to leafy greens or cruciferous vegetables.
While on a standard low-carb diet, carrots would likely fit within the daily carbohydrate limit. However, on a strict ketogenic diet, where the carbohydrate intake is typically limited to around 20-50 grams per day, carrots may need to be moderated to stay within these boundaries.
It’s essential to differentiate between total carbohydrates and net carbohydrates when assessing a food’s compatibility with keto. Net carbohydrates are calculated by subtracting the fiber content from the total carbohydrates. Since fiber is not digested by the body, it does not significantly impact blood sugar levels or disrupt ketosis.
Impact on Ketosis

The impact of consuming carrots on ketosis largely depends on the individual’s overall carbohydrate intake and their body’s ability to tolerate carbs within the keto framework. Some individuals may be able to enjoy carrots in limited quantities without being kicked out of ketosis, while others may find that even small amounts of carrots disrupt their ketone production.
It’s important to listen to your body and consider personal factors such as metabolism, activity levels, and weight loss goals when making decisions about including carrots or any other vegetable in your keto diet.
Alternatives to Carrots on Keto
If you’re following a strict ketogenic diet and want to minimize your carbohydrate intake, there are several low-carb alternatives to carrots that you can enjoy:
- Leafy greens: Spinach, kale, and Swiss chard are excellent sources of vitamins and minerals with low net carb counts.
- Cruciferous vegetables: Broccoli, cauliflower, and Brussels sprouts are not only low in carbs but also high in fiber.
- Zucchini: This versatile vegetable can be spiralized into noodles or used in various keto-friendly recipes.
- Green beans: While slightly higher in net carbs than leafy greens, green beans can still be enjoyed in moderation on a keto diet.
In conclusion, while carrots may not be the most keto-friendly vegetable due to their carbohydrate content, they can still be enjoyed in moderation by individuals whose bodies allow for a slightly higher carb intake. Remember, the key to success on the keto diet lies in finding the right balance that works best for your body and health goals.
